    Abstract— Sentiment analysis is the computational study of opinions, sentiments, subjectivity, evaluations, attitudes, views and emotions expressed in text. Sentiment analysis is mainly used to classify the reviews as positive or negative or neutral with respect to a query term. This is useful for consumers who want to analyse the sentiment of products before purchase, or viewers who want to know the public sentiment about a new released movie.     Methods Notation, definition, and effect decomposition for dichotomous outcome Let A denote the exposure, Y a dichotomous outcome, M1 the first mediator, M2 the second mediator, and C a set of baseline covariates. For example, A may denote body mass index (BMI), Y event of chronic heart failure (CHF) at by the end of follow up, M1 cholesterol level, and M2 systolic blood pressure (SBP). We compare two hypothetical levels of exposure: BMI = 25 and BMI = 21, which are denoted as A =1 and A = 0, respectively
